Everything, everything is the debut young adult novel by jamaicanamerican author nicola yoon, first published by delacorte books for young readers in 2015.

The novel centers around 17yearold madeline whittier, who is being treated for severe combined immunodeficiency scid, also known as bubble baby disease. The book of everything by guus kuijer is a young adult novel that revolves around the life of nineyearold thomas klopper, who is living in amsterdam netherlands after world war ii.
